Work at Foshan Ionova Biotherapeutics Co. Ltd., Guangdong Touchstone Translational Research Institute Co. Ltd. and Shenzhen Ionova Life Science Co. Ltd. has led to the discovery of new cholesterol side-chain cleavage enzyme, mitochondrial (CYP11A1) inhibitors reported to be useful for the treatment of breast cancer and castration-resistant prostate cancer.
A Jiangsu Hengrui Medicine Co. Ltd. and Tianjin Hengrui Medicine Co. Ltd. patent describes new fibroblast activation protein-α (FAP-α) inhibitors comprising a chelator and a radiolabeled compound potentially useful for the diagnosis and treatment of cancer.
Glenmark Pharmaceuticals Ltd. has synthesized substituted biphenyl compounds acting as E3 ubiquitin-protein ligase CBL-B (CBLB) inhibitors reported to be useful for the treatment of cancer.

Researchers from E-Therapeutics plc presented preclinical data for ETX-312, a GalNAc-conjugated short interfering RNA (siRNA), produced using the Galomic platform and being developed for the treatment of metabolic dysfunction-associated steatohepatitis (MASH).

Beijing Avistone Biotechnology Co. Ltd. has obtained IND clearance from the FDA for ANS-03, a next-generation tyrosine kinase inhibitor (TKI) targeting both ROS proto-oncogene 1 (ROS1) and neurotrophic tropomyosin receptor kinase (NTRK).
